Yesterday I compiled xserver branch server-1.2-branch with mesa tip, it
reported error:

In file included from glxserver.h:65,
                 from g_disptab.c:31:
glxdrawable.h:96: error: expected specifier-qualifier-list before
__GLdrawablePrivate
make[3]: *** [g_disptab.o] Error 1
make[3]: Leaving directory
`/GFX/build/component/Xserver/xserver/hw/dmx/glxProxy'
make[2]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1
make[2]: Leaving directory `/GFX/build/component/Xserver/xserver/hw/dmx'
make[1]: *** [all-recursive] Error 1
make[1]: Leaving directory `/GFX/build/component/Xserver/xserver/hw'
make: *** [all-recursive] Error 1

This is caused by Mesa's code change. If we rolled Mesa back to last
week's tip, xserver-1.2-branch can compile pass.
Firstly I wanted to walk around dmx, but now the compilation option
"--disable-dmx" can not be used in server-1.2-branch.

Who could resolve this compilation issue?
